Handover note — Bramwick catalog cache, for Priya's security review

Taking over from me is straightforward: the Bramwick product catalog uses event-driven invalidation, with a fallback sweep every ten minutes. The known risk is that purge messages are not authenticated between the Lindenfare broker and the edge caches, which is the main item flagged for review. Nothing else changed this cycle. The edge cache layer in production currently runs with the following configuration.

deployment values, hafop-fahag:
wenael:
  pin: 9737
  metrics_host: metrics.wenael.lumicsys.internal
  tenant: holwyn
  seal: seal_b99b9847

Finance Review Summary — Large-Deal Discounting

Review of H1 discounting on the Solvane product suite: 14 deals exceeded the 25% threshold, eroding blended margin by 3.1 points. Approvals were inconsistent across regions; the Eastmere desk was the main outlier. Effective immediately, discounts above 20% require VP sign-off, and stacked promotional credits are suspended. Finance will audit compliance monthly and report exceptions. The underlying commercial rationale, which must not leave this group, appears in the note below.

confidential, yahag-bahap: Drumirox Partners is in early talks to buy Jorwynix Systems for about $201.4 million. The Istir launch date is August 28, and nothing goes to the press before then. Legal wants the Norwynox Foods term sheet redrafted before April 4.

## QueueScaler Env Vars

The Driftbeam autoscaler watches queue depth on the Parcelwick broker and scales workers between QS_MIN_WORKERS and QS_MAX_WORKERS. Tweak QS_POLL_INTERVAL if scaling feels jumpy — future you will thank present you. Defaults live in scaler/defaults.env. The broker requires an auth token for the metrics endpoint, so add this line next:

secret setting of bagag-kajof: RELAY_SECRET8=d9a517d5

Runbook section 9 — Sealed exam-paper transit (Ashfell Institute)

Dispatch desk: confirm the exam cartons remain under dual-signature custody from vault release to vehicle loading. Verify each seal number against the manifest before the courier departs, and record the departure time to the minute. The route must not include unscheduled stops, and any deviation is reported immediately. The confidential courier hand-over instruction is recorded directly beneath this paragraph.

courier memo of yajof-yawep: the ulaix silath courier leaves the casax ledger at gate 3093 under passcode 598820